AP Physics Lab

Center of Mass and the Second Condition of Equilibrium

Obj: Using three masses at various locations on a meter stick, calculate and test the center of mass and the Second Condition of Equilibrium.

We can assume the meter stick to be of uniform density.

Procedures

(DO NOT TEST YOUR SYSTEM UNTIL ALL CALCULATIONS ARE DONE)

1. Choose three masses and three locations along the meter stick that will satisfy the Second Condition of Equilibrium. You will need to show your calculations for proof. Use the 50 cm mark as the center of the system.

2. Repeat step 1 except calculate the center of mass of your system using a center at least 10 cm from the 50 cm mark. SHOW ALL WORK.

3. Now, bring your system to the AP Physics teacher, set the masses at their predetermined location, place the calculated center of mass on the fulcrum.
